A leather coat serves as a kind of armor in addition to being an article of clothing. Treat it right, and it sticks with you through late‑night rides, rainy gigs, and rooftop sunsets. Here’s the no‑fluff maintenance game plan straight from the workbenches at Leather360:
Hang Like a Pro
Slip the jacket onto a broad‑shoulder hanger, zip it, and let gravity smooth the creases. Wire hangers? Instant collar‑ruiners—ditch ’em.
Dust‑Off Drill
Once a week, sweep the surface with a microfiber cloth. Tiny grit is enemy #1 for that buttery grain.
Moisture Check
Use a coin-sized dab of pH-balanced leather conditioner on the hide every 30 days. Massage lightly; over‑greasing suffocates the pores.
Speedy Spot Fix
Drizzle or coffee splash? Dab—don’t scrub—with a damp lint‑free rag. For oil, tap on unscented talc; shake it off next morning.
Rain Recovery
Soaked jacket? Lay flat on a towel far from heaters, reshape sleeves, and air‑dry. Heat guns turn premium hide into stiff cardboard.
Sweat‑Guard Lining
Flip the jacket inside out, mist the lining with a mild fabric‑safe cleanser, wipe, and air it open. Salt rings vanish before they stain.
Scent Reset
Hang the piece outdoors under shade. Funk still lingers? Our in‑house ozone treatment at Leather360 nukes smoke and gym‑day odors.
Water Shield
Before the next storm ride, mist the exterior with a breathable water‑repellent spray—never silicone sealant, which clogs leather pores.
Seasonal Storage
Packing it away? Stuff sleeves with acid‑free tissue, zip closed, and slip into a breathable cotton garment bag. Plastic traps mildew.
